Golf handicap (World Handicap System): a handicap index represents ability on a course of standard difficulty. Score Differential = (Adjusted Gross Score − Course Rating) × (113 / Slope Rating). Your handicap index = average of the best 8 Score Differentials from your most recent 20 rounds × 0.96. Course handicap (what you actually use on a given day) = Handicap Index × (Slope Rating / 113) + (Course Rating − Par).
Distance and ball flight: driving distance depends on club head speed, smash factor (ball speed / club head speed — ideal is 1.48–1.50 for driver), launch angle (optimal is 10–15° for most amateurs), and spin rate (2,000–2,500 RPM for low-spin distance; too much spin creates ballooning). A swing at 90 mph club head speed with 1.49 smash factor delivers 134 mph ball speed; at 12° launch with 2,400 RPM spin, expected carry ≈ 250 yards in neutral conditions.
Course management: strokes gained analysis (developed by Mark Broadie) measures each shot against a PGA Tour benchmark of expected strokes to hole out from that distance and lie. Strokes Gained = expected strokes before shot − expected strokes after shot − 1. A tee shot to 150 yards in the fairway from a par-4 where the average is −0.2 strokes compared to tee position is calculated against published "expected strokes to hole" tables. This is how tour players and caddies identify where shots are actually being lost.
Green reading: break is caused by slope and grain. On smooth bent grass greens, slope is the primary factor. A 1% slope deflects a ball approximately 2–3 inches per 10 feet of putt. For a 20-foot putt across a 2% slope, expect 4–6 inches of break. Grain (grass growing direction) adds or subtracts; putting into the grain ("into the shine") plays faster; putting with the grain ("into the shadow") plays slower.
